What steps do you take to ensure the transparency and clarity of emissions reporting?
Carbon Emissions Analyst Interview Questions
Sample answer to the question
To ensure transparency and clarity of emissions reporting, I start by collecting data on carbon emissions from various sources within the organization. This includes data from manufacturing processes, transportation, energy usage, and waste management. I then analyze this data using carbon accounting software to calculate the total emissions. I also compare the emissions against regulatory requirements and industry standards to ensure compliance. To enhance transparency, I document the methodology and assumptions used in the calculations and include them in the reports. Additionally, I work closely with cross-functional teams to design and implement carbon reduction initiatives, ensuring that the data on emissions reduction is also transparent and clear. Finally, I stay updated on the latest developments in carbon accounting methods and environmental compliance regulations to ensure accurate and comprehensive reporting.

An exceptional answer
To ensure transparency and clarity of emissions reporting, I follow a systematic approach. Firstly, I establish strong data management processes by implementing rigorous data collection protocols and ensuring data integrity. This involves conducting audits of data sources, implementing data quality controls, and using data validation techniques. Secondly, I optimize the analysis process by leveraging advanced analytical tools and techniques. For example, I utilize statistical methods to identify data outliers and anomalies that may affect reporting accuracy. Thirdly, I proactively engage with stakeholders and subject matter experts to ensure a collaborative and inclusive approach. By seeking feedback and input from various perspectives, I can address potential biases and ensure the accuracy and credibility of the reporting. Lastly, I regularly review and update our reporting methodologies and techniques to align with evolving industry standards and best practices. I actively participate in industry conferences and keep abreast of the latest developments in emissions reporting frameworks. By implementing these steps, I can ensure the highest level of transparency and clarity in emissions reporting.

How to prepare for this question
- Familiarize yourself with carbon accounting software and databases to effectively collect and analyze emissions data.
- Stay informed about environmental regulations and carbon accounting standards to ensure compliance in emissions reporting.
- Develop your analytical and data management skills by practicing data validation techniques and statistical analysis methods.
- Highlight your experience in collaborating with cross-functional teams and stakeholders to achieve transparency and clarity in reporting.
- Demonstrate your commitment to professional growth by showcasing your involvement in industry conferences and staying updated on the latest developments in emissions reporting frameworks.
